Review the checklist and ensure that you and your support team are prepared when selecting your school of choice.

Remember, by the time you need to meet with your Financial Aid department, you should already have every item ready and a financial plan to cover the cost of attendance. When calculating the first year, remember that this process and financial plan must be repeated for all four years of your first degree.

Outside of the checklist, here are three significant factors that may change from year to year, which in turn can change your financial plans:

  • Household Income

  • Dependents in household

  • Family Situation
